A frequent question we ran across in our research was “Why do people believe in astrology?”.

Astrology offers a number of things which many people find very desirable: information and assurance about the future, a way to be absolved of their current situation and future decisions, and a way to feel connected to the entire cosmos. Astrology shares this with many other beliefs which tend to be categorized as “New Age.”.

They want to believe (even if it’s subconsciously) so they see the “evidence” that validates their belief. Because of that they say that they know astrology to be true. They ignore all other evidence, or lack thereof, to the contrary.
